What is the cheapest month to fly from Singapore to Switzerland?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Singapore to Switzerland,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Singapore to Switzerland is November, when tickets cost S$ 928 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and August,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is S$ 1,259 and S$ 1,127 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Singapore to Switzerland?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Switzerland,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on the flight from Singapore to Switzerland, you should book around 2 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 18 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Singapore to Switzerland?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Singapore to Switzerland with an airline and back with another airline.
